The Department of Economics at the Virtual University of Pakistan, in collaboration with the Pakistan Economic Forum, hosted a one-day webinar titled "Smog and Sustainability: Economic Challenges, Policy Solutions, and Climate Action for Pakistan" on December 26, 2024.
The webinar addressed the causes and economic impacts of smog, emphasizing sustainable policies to combat this crisis. Key speakers included Dr. Muhammad Rafiq – Climate Finance Expert, GoP; Dr. Faisal Ali – Research Fellow, PIDE; Mr. Ali Kemal – Chief of SDGs, Ministry of Planning.
The session began with the recitation of the Holy Quran, followed by a warm welcome address delivered by the esteemed Chief Guest, Dr. Faisal Shah, Dean of the Faculty of Arts.
The insightful discussions highlighted the economic challenges posed by smog, the necessity for immediate climate action, and the development of sustainable policy frameworks to address these issues effectively.
The webinar concluded with closing remarks by Ms. Samina Saghir, In-charge of the Department of Economics, who commended the participants and organizers for their efforts. The event was moderated by Ms. Munazza Ahmed and was attended by directors, faculty members, and students, reflecting the collaborative spirit and commitment of all stakeholders toward addressing environmental and economic challenges.
